From ca9b8e8d53aeaecc080acfd6b1ed98b4c65d86a8 Mon Sep 17 00:00:00 2001 From: "Quintino A. G. Souza" Date: Sun, 22 Mar 2026 08:55:35 -0300 Subject: [PATCH] =?UTF-8?q?Adiciona=20sub-m=C3=B3dulo=20site=5Fusers=5Fuse?= =?UTF-8?q?r=5Fcontent?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Registra o handler de entidade User para o módulo Structural Pages, permitindo que nós content_page usem um usuário como entidade pai e viabilizando a hierarquia de páginas do microsite (/user/{id}/...). Co-Authored-By: Claude Sonnet 4.6 --- .../site_users_user_content.info.yml | 8 ++++++ .../ParentEntityHandler/UserHandler.php | 25 +++++++++++++++++++ 2 files changed, 33 insertions(+) create mode 100644 modules/site_users_user_content/site_users_user_content.info.yml create mode 100644 modules/site_users_user_content/src/Plugin/ParentEntityHandler/UserHandler.php diff --git a/modules/site_users_user_content/site_users_user_content.info.yml b/modules/site_users_user_content/site_users_user_content.info.yml new file mode 100644 index 0000000..0da6d17 --- /dev/null +++ b/modules/site_users_user_content/site_users_user_content.info.yml @@ -0,0 +1,8 @@ +name: 'Site Users User Content' +type: module +description: 'Provides User entity support as parent type for Structural Pages module.' +package: 'Site Users' +core_version_requirement: ^10.3 || ^11 +dependencies: + - structural_pages:structural_pages + - site_users:site_users diff --git a/modules/site_users_user_content/src/Plugin/ParentEntityHandler/UserHandler.php b/modules/site_users_user_content/src/Plugin/ParentEntityHandler/UserHandler.php new file mode 100644 index 0000000..5e35a44 --- /dev/null +++ b/modules/site_users_user_content/src/Plugin/ParentEntityHandler/UserHandler.php @@ -0,0 +1,25 @@ +